public class QueryHelper extends Object
QueryHelper is a utility class that provides a set of factory methods used for building instances of Filter
or ValueExtractor
.
The QueryHelper API accepts a String that specifies the creation of rich Filters in a format similar to SQL WHERE
clauses. For example, the String "street = 'Main' and state = 'TX'"
will create a tree of Filters similar to the following Java code:
new AndFilter(
new EqualsFilter("getStreet","Main"),
new EqualsFilter("getState","TX"));

Query bind variables are supported in two forms. One form is a "?"
followed by a position number; for example: "dept = ?1 and serviceCode in [10,20,30]"
. For this usage, supply an Object array of parameters to createFilter(String, Object[])
. Note: this scheme treats 1 as the starting index into the array.
Additionally, named bind parameters are supported. The above example could be: "dept = :deptNum and serviceCode in :myList"
. This style requires the use of a Map with createFilter(String, Map)
. Both forms can be used in the same specification.
The factory methods catch a number of Exceptions from the implementation stages and subsequently may throw an unchecked FilterBuildingException
.

Return Type | Query Description |
---|---|
Cache entry value | If the statement is an INSERT operation the previous entry for the given key will be returned; otherwise null |
Number |
If the query is an aggregation that returns a single numerical value; for example: count() , avg() , max() , min() |
Map |
If query has a grouping |
Collection |
For all other SELECT , DELETE , UPDATE statements |
null |
If the query returns no results or for create/delete index or drop/create cache, or backup/restore |
